Lot #162. Mouton Rothschild 1984

Description: Consists of 1 Double Magnum, 3L
Score: 94 RJW.
"Medium dark bricked red color; appealing, mature, olive, tart currant, tobacco nose; tasty, mature but solid, tart currant, olive, mineral palate with nearly fully resolved tannins; long finish." Richard Jennings, RJOnWine.com, 9/6/2012
Provenance: The Azalea Cellar
Notes: Very top shoulder, lightly scuffed and lightly bin soiled label, signs of slight past seepage. Yaacov Agam label.
